Summer Garden Camp, Ages 3-5
Summer
bursts with fun learning in our garden! Let your kids be dazzled by dirt and
critters, inspired by plants and fresh veggies, and engaged in fun games,
activities, crafts and hands-on learning.
COST: Non-residents: $45 / $35 Seattle Tilth members
FREE for residents in the Issaquah School District -- thanks to funding from Issaquah's Office of Sustainability and King Conservation District!
- Session 1 - Wednesday,
July 10; 10 a.m.-noon

- Session 2 - Wednesday, July 17; 10 a.m.-noon
- Session 3 - Wednesday, July 24; 10 a.m.-noon
- Session 4- Wednesday, July 31; 10 a.m.-noon

Partner Support
Since 2008, Seattle Tilth has been working with the City of Issaquah's Office of Sustainability to transform the garden at the Pickering Barn as a place for community learning. This work is made possible through support provided by the King Conservation District and the City of Issaquah's Office of Sustainabilty.
